Transaction 3440484ed21abaec42f559b38f62758b7c208605a62fb4a0cffba4c5b521eafd
1 Input
1 Output
-
3440484ed21abaec42f559b38f62758b7c208605a62fb4a0cffba4c5b521eafd:0
- value
- 123800504
- script pubkey
- OP_0 OP_PUSHBYTES_20 82fd4fc3eb080545e67a240c832e452f3ba7996a
- address
- ltc1qst75lsltpqz5ten6ysxgxtj99ua60xt2cgshqs